#f850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f850ff is composed of 97.3% red, 31.4%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.7% cyan, 68.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 297.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 65.7%. #f850ff color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a0ff with #f100ff. Closest websafe color is: #ff66ff.

#f850ff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f850ff has RGB values of R:248, G:80,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 16273663.

Shades and Tints of #f850ff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#feedff is the lightest one.
